Granby Road Grange Hall 11.jpg
Granville Grange, 1890, 6 Granby Rd. MACRIS inv. GRN 76. Building no longer exists.

According to Wilson's "History of Granville" (page 118) George Gaines, a wheelwright, built and painted wagons in this building before it became the Grange Hall.…

Main Road, 0459, Oysler House, 1941
George L. Oysler House, 1888, 459 Main Rd. MACRIS Inv. #GRN 82.
George Oysler was a Granville blacksmith.
The home was owned by Herbert Peck in 1941.

Town Farm001.jpg
The Granville "poor house." It had previously been the home of John and Maggie Holigan (pictured in the top photo) until the Town came into ownership. Built 1880 (source: Town Property Card). The building still stands at 125 Silver Street.
